You will be picked up from your hotel in Dubai, Sharjah or Ajman and taken in an air conditioned coach for your Heritage Tour of the East Coast.
Make yourself comfortable and your guide (speaking the language of your preference: English or German) will tell you some interesting stories about your surroundings.
On your way to the East Coast, you will drive through the agricultural areas of Al Dhaid, in Sharjah. From here the terrain changes from a colorful desert landscape to spectacular mountain scenery.
Stop to take photos at a dramatic beauty spot in the canyon in the Hajjar mountains before descending to the coast.
The coast is scattered with small fishing villages, and from the old village of Dibba you will see a stunning view across the Indian Ocean.
You will have a chance to sample some of those Middle Eastern delicacies on your two-hour stop for a delicious Arabian buffet lunch (payble direct). Enjoy some leisure time to have a swim and do some snorkeling.
Continuing along the coastline you will arrive at the Al Bidya Mosque. Built in the 15th century, it is the oldest mosque in the country.
Your tour will bring you to the port town of Khor Fakkan, a popular tourist spot surrounded by huge mountains and attractive beaches in the Emirate of Fujairah.
Your visit to Fujairah also takes you past the ruins of the mountain dwellers and onto the 300-year old Fort of Fujairah. You are sure to want to stop for photographs of the attractive Iron Age fort perched on a hill.
Enjoy the chance of seeing an oasis for yourself and another fine example of a desert fortress at Bithnah, before returning to Dubai.
In Dubai, you will stop at the Friday Market where you may like to pick up some attractive pottery and Arabian carpets.
At the end of your tour you will be dropped back at your hotel in Dubai, Sharjah or Ajman.
